Quantity Value Units Method Reference Comment
Δsub73.8 ± 1.0kJ/molCC-SBPilcher, Ware, et al., 1975Other values for the enthalpy of sublimation have been reported: 69.9 ± 4.2 kJ/mol Hieber and Romberg, 1935 Monchamp and Cotton, 1960, 72.4 ± 4.2 kJ/mol Rezukhina and Shvyrev, 1952, and 76.9 ± 0.9 kJ/mol Daamen, Ernsting, et al., 1979 Boxhoorn, Ernsting, et al., 1980; MS

Enthalpy of sublimation

ΔsubH (kJ/mol) Temperature (K) Method Reference Comment
77.7265. - 300.N/AOhta, Cicoira, et al., 2001AC
69.1331.AStephenson and Malanowski, 1987Based on data from 316. - 423. K.; AC
76.9 ± 0.9263.MEDaamen, Ernsting, et al., 1979, 2Based on data from 240. - 285. K. See also Boxhoorn, Ernsting, et al., 1980, 2.; AC
69.7363.N/AMonchamp and Cotton, 1960, 2Based on data from 343. - 383. K.; AC
72.5323. - 403.N/ARezukhina and Shvyrev, 1952AC
72.8292. - 308.N/ALander and Germer, 1947AC
